### Sharding the profile store

Quick primer for support: Hushgrove user profiles are sharded by account ID across eight partitions, so a lookup that times out on one shard doesn't mean the user is gone — try the shard-map endpoint first. During the current resharding, some profiles live on both old and new partitions; the router picks the fresh copy. The diagnostic endpoint requires the support-tier credential, pasted below for convenience.

API key for yagag-fawif: zpat4_Gful

The Quillsearch autocomplete index rebuilds nightly, and plugin authors frequently hit slow-query issues when their env config points at the cold replica. Set `QS_INDEX_HOST` to the warm node advertised in your plugin dashboard, and keep `QS_PREFIX_MIN` at 2 or higher to avoid scanning the full trie. Rebuild windows are announced in the plugin changelog; queries during a rebuild may take several seconds. To read from the index at all, your plugin authenticates with a key, which is set on the next line.

vault entry, fadup-tagag: RELAY_SECRET8=2fd92179

## Quillbus Environments — Log Compaction

Quillbus compacts topic logs per environment. Staging compacts hourly; prod compacts on segment close. Plugin authors must not assume message retention beyond the compaction window — only the latest record per key survives. Tombstones clear after the grace period. Compaction settings differ per environment; the production values are listed below.

service settings:
[pelius]
port = 7000
region = north-2
host = pelius.tolvaqhq.internal
team = casax
timeout_ms = 2000
retries = 1

## Cron → Flowspinner Migration: Who to Ping

Hey folks — quick note for the weekly sync. We're moving the last batch of legacy cron jobs off the old Tinderbox scheduler and into Flowspinner. If your team still has crons lurking in the Tinderbox config repo, now's the time to speak up. The Orchestration Guild (led by Marek Voss) owns the migration tooling and runbooks. Don't DM random people; the whole rotation triages from one inbox. Send questions or migration requests here.

alerts address for baduf-hahap: istwyn@torvaio.internal